When you're a big seller, both your account managers will be all over you.
The moment we hit 30k per year in RM fees, things changed for us. We've been given preference ever since. Minor mistakes that would otherwise be referred to the revenue team are automatically overlooked and discussed in retrospect - so mails are never on hold.

Personally, I think that kind of preference will suffice.

In 2018, I purchased from a competitor whom I occasionally chat to.

I found they were manually sending out items! They no longer had a Royal Mail Business account. They'd done something silly and lost their account. This meant they now spend thousands of pounds in extra postage fees and expend loads of extra time manually sending out items.
